Two of the creators of the hard-rock musical Lizzie tell us about their re-interpretation of the legend of Lizzie Borden, the nation’s most famous axe-murderer. The show kicks off the new TUTS Underground series. Composer/lyricist Steven Cheslik-deMeyer and lyricist/book-writer Tim Maner talk with Bob Stevenson. Love our shows?
